DAVE CHAPPELLES THUMB
Chappelle tells about a high-jacked airplane
in which he sees another Black male and
they do a thumbs up to each other.

We were just communicating that we


understood the situation. We were both
seeing the same thing. What we understood
was simplyterrorists dont take black
hostages.

SPORTS BODY LANGUAGE
BASEBALL: Fair Ball, Foul Ball, Home Run, Out, Strike
Plus Signals from the Catcher to the Pitcher, to the Infield, and to
the Outfield
Plus Coach Signals for the Batter, from the First-Base Coach, and
from the Third-Base Coach

BASKETBALL: Basket Counts, Basket Doesnt Count, Blocking Foul,


Held Ball, In Bounce, Moving Screen, Offensive Fowl, Out of Bounds,
Time Out

FOOTBALL: Clipping, Face Mask, Illegal Celebration, Illegal


Procedure, Late Hit, Offside, Pass Interference, Roughing the Kicker,
Roughing the Passer, Safety, Touchdown, Unnecessary Roughness
Plus Metaphors related to most of these expressions like hardball
softball and ballpark figure.
